Energy, Mobility and Commodities: How RWAs are Shaping the Future

Energy, Mobility and Commodities: How RWAs are Shaping the Future

Starts: 4:00pm Tuesday 29th Apr '25

Join a revealing conversation on the growth and development of Real World Assets and how they are changing trade, finance and ownership.

Shared conversations on three tracks will cover how to finance transitions for Energy, Mobility and Commodities, through tokenization of real world assets and services.

Hosted at the Future Mobility Hub by droppRWA, Supercool, Hub Culture and CredibilityX.

A part of Token2049 week in Dubai.
